]> git.openstreetmap.org Git - rails.git/blobdiff - test/integration/user_diaries_test.rb
Bump leaflet from 1.9.3 to 1.9.4
[rails.git] / test / integration / user_diaries_test.rb
index e6d4327fd08c0ee0054963ac128786d336fef67b..57a98823bafd607156e481b10775575c34a2fb29 100644 (file)
@@ -6,14 +6,16 @@ class UserDiariesTest < ActionDispatch::IntegrationTest
   def test_showing_create_diary_entry
     user = create(:user)
 
-    get_via_redirect "/diary/new"
+    get "/diary/new"
+    follow_redirect!
+    follow_redirect!
     # We should now be at the login page
     assert_response :success
-    assert_template "user/login"
+    assert_template "sessions/new"
     # We can now login
-    post "/login", "username" => user.email, "password" => "test", :referer => "/diary/new"
+    post "/login", :params => { "username" => user.email, "password" => "test", :referer => "/diary/new" }
     assert_response :redirect
-    # print @response.body
+
     # Check that there is some payload alerting the user to the redirect
     # and allowing them to get to the page they are being directed to
     assert_select "html:root" do
@@ -27,9 +29,7 @@ class UserDiariesTest < ActionDispatch::IntegrationTest
     follow_redirect!
 
     assert_response :success
-    assert_template "diary_entry/edit"
-    # print @response.body
-    # print @html_document.to_yaml
+    assert_template "diary_entries/new"
 
     # We will make sure that the form exists here, full
     # assert testing of the full form should be done in the
@@ -40,7 +40,7 @@ class UserDiariesTest < ActionDispatch::IntegrationTest
       assert_select "h1", "New Diary Entry"
     end
     assert_select "div#content" do
-      assert_select "form[action='/diary/new']" do
+      assert_select "form[action='/diary']" do
         assert_select "input[id=diary_entry_title]"
       end
     end